Introduction to the C# TimeOnly type #
.NET 6 introduced the TimeOnly type that represents a time-of-day value. The TimeOnly type has a range from 00:00:00.0000000 – 23:59:59.9999999.
To create a new TimeOnly object, you use one of its constructors. For example, the following creates a TimeOnly object with hour, minute, and second that represents 15:30:20 :
var t = new TimeOnly(15, 30, 20);Once having the TimeOnly instance, you can access the Hour, Minute, and Second properties:
using static System.Console;
var t = new TimeOnly(15, 30, 20);
WriteLine(t.Hour);
WriteLine(t.Minute);
WriteLine(t.Second);Output:
15
30
20Note that the TimeOnly constructor has overloads that also accept milliseconds and microseconds.
If you have a DateTime object, you can convert it to a TimeOnly object by calling the FromDateTime static method of the TimeOnly object:
using static System.Console;
var t = TimeOnly.FromDateTime(DateTime.Now);
WriteLine(t);Output:
9:43 AMNote that your output will depend on the time you run the program.
Like a DateTime type, the TimeOnly has the Parse() and ParseExact() static methods that parse a string into a TimeOnly instance. For example:
using static System.Console;
var t = TimeOnly.Parse("10:20:30");
WriteLine(t);Output:
10:20 AMAdjusting time #
Once having a TimeOnly instance, you can adjust it using the AddHours, AddMinutes, and Add methods.
Adding or subtracting hours #
The AddHours method takes an integer and adjusts the hour of the TimeOnly instance accordingly. The following example uses the AddHours() method to add two hours to a time:
using static System.Console;
var t = TimeOnly.Parse("10:20:30");
t = t.AddHours(2);
WriteLine(t);Output:
12:20 PMTo subtract hours from time, you can use a negative value in the AddHours() method. For example, the following uses the AddHours() method to subtract three hours from a time:
using static System.Console;
var t = TimeOnly.Parse("10:20:30");
t = t.AddHours(-3);
WriteLine(t);Output:
7:20 AMAdding or subtracting minutes #
The AddMinutes() method adds or subtracts minutes from a time. For example:
using static System.Console;
var t = TimeOnly.Parse("10:20:30");
// Add 10 minutes
t = t.AddMinutes(10);
WriteLine(t);
// Subtract 30 minutes
t = t.AddMinutes(-30);
WriteLine(t);Output:
10:30 AM
10:00 AMAdding or subtracting a timestamp #
The Add() method adds a timestamp to or subtracts a timestamp from a time. The following example illustrates how to add a timestamp of 2 hours 40 minutes 0 seconds to a TimeOnly object:
using static System.Console;
var t = TimeOnly.Parse("10:20:30");
// Add a timestamp 2 hours, 40 minutes, 0 seconds
t = t.Add(new TimeSpan(2,40,0));
WriteLine(t);Output:
1:00 PMComparing time #
To compare two TimeOnly instances, you can use the >, >=, <, <=, and == operators. For example:
using static System.Console;
var t1 = new TimeOnly(12, 30, 0);
var t2 = new TimeOnly(12, 40, 0);
if (t1 < t2)
{
WriteLine("t1 is before t2");
}
else
{
WriteLine("t1 is after t2");
}Output:
t1 is before t2Formatting time #
The TimeOnly provides you with two useful methods for formatting times including ToShortTimeString and ToLongTimeString:
using static System.Console;
var t1 = new TimeOnly(12, 30, 15);
WriteLine(t1.ToLongTimeString());
WriteLine(t1.ToShortTimeString());Output:
12:30:15 PM
12:30 PMAlternatively, you can use the format specifiers to format time. For example:
using static System.Console;
var t = new TimeOnly(14, 30, 15);
WriteLine(t.ToString("hh:mm:ss tt"));
WriteLine(t.ToString("HH:mm:ss"));Output:
02:30:15 PM
14:30:15In this example, we use the following format specifiers:
HH: Two-digit hours in 24-hour format (e.g., 00 to 23).mm: Two-digit minutes (e.g., 00 to 59).ss: Two-digit seconds (e.g., 00 to 59).hh: Two-digit hours in 12-hour format (e.g., 01 to 12).tt:AM/PMdesignator.
